Bancroft, WI Repair Service

( 16 Reviews )
I 39 Repair llc Logo

I 39 Repair llc

Repair Service

8523 Central Sands Rd Bancroft, WI 54921
Tom Mccauley

I trust my life to these guys , known them for years , they alway go the extra bit to help figure stuff out ,,, Thank You I 39 Repair

Find
    Near

      START DRIVING

      ONLINE LEADS TODAY!

      ChamberofCommerce.com
      Loading